The Rise of Live Dealer Games
Live dealer games have revolutionized the online casino industry. These games stream real-time footage of a dealer managing the game, allowing players to interact through a chat function. This interaction replicates the social aspect of a physical casino, making the experience more immersive and engaging. The technology behind live dealer games is increasingly sophisticated, with high-definition video streams and multiple camera angles to ensure a realistic and enjoyable experience. Popular live dealer games include live blackjack, live roulette, live baccarat, and various game show-style formats. They offer a unique combination of convenience and authenticity, appealing to a broad audience.
The availability of these games also depends on the software providers a casino partners with. Reputable casinos will work with industry leaders to guarantee a smooth, fair, and secure experience for its players. Popular providers include Evolution Gaming, NetEnt Live, and Playtech Live. Each provider boasts a unique selection of games and features, ensuring that there’s always something new and exciting to discover.

Understanding the RTP (Return to Player) percentages of different games is crucial for players seeking to maximize their chances of winning.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will pay back to players over time. Higher RTP percentages generally indicate a more favorable game for the player.

Identifying Secure Platforms
Before entrusting your funds to an online casino, it’s essential to conduct thorough research. Look for casinos that are licensed and regulated by reputable governing bodies,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Curacao eGaming. Check for SSL encryption by looking for "https://" in the website address and a padlock icon in the browser's address bar. Read reviews from other players to gain insights into their experiences with the casino. Finally, examine the casino’s privacy policy to understand how your data is collected, used, and protected. A commitment to responsible gambling, offering tools like deposit limits and self-exclusion options, is another positive sign.
- Licensing and Regulation: Verify the casino’s license and the governing authority.
- Encryption Technology: Ensure the casino uses SSL encryption to protect your data.
- Payment Options: Look for secure payment methods like credit cards, e-wallets, and bank transfers.
- Customer Support: Test the responsiveness and helpfulness of the casino’s customer support team.
- Fair Gaming Practices: Check if the casino uses a Random Number Generator (RNG) that is independently tested and certified.

Understanding Withdrawal Requirements
Before making a withdrawal request, it’s crucial to understand the casino’s specific requirements. Most casinos require players to verify their identity by submitting copies of documents such as a passport, driver's license, or utility bill. This is a standard security measure to prevent fraud and ensure that funds are paid to the rightful owner. Many casinos also have wagering requirements attached to bonuses, which means that players must wager a certain amount of money before they can withdraw any winnings earned from those bonuses. Failing to meet these requirements can result in the forfeiture of bonus funds and any associated winnings. Careful attention to the terms and conditions is always advised.
- Identity Verification: Prepare to submit documents to verify your identity.
- Wagering Requirements: Understand the wagering requirements associated with any bonuses.
- Withdrawal Limits: Be aware of the casino’s daily or weekly withdrawal limits.
- Processing Times: Check the estimated processing time for withdrawals.
- Payment Method Restrictions: Some payment methods may not be eligible for withdrawals.
